Hermes Desktop Launches Bot Mode: Named Bots With Own Models, Memory, Skills, and Inter-Bot Chat
Teknium · x · 2026-08-18
Nous Research released Bot Mode for Hermes Desktop: agent profiles become a series of named Bots, each with its own role, model, memory, skills, and profile picture. Bots can use any model and even communicate with each other. Build a specialist Bot once and use it forever.
Teknium (Nous co-founder) says the feature could genuinely transform workflows, and proposes a "Bot HR" pattern: a dedicated bot that creates other specialist bots based on project needs—he demoed the concept and it worked out well.
